PHILADELPHIA® WHITE CHOCOLATE-STRAWBERRY SWIRL CHEESECAKE

Melted white chocolate adds its distinctive deliciousness to this smooth, creamy cheesecake. Top with strawberry preserves, and you've got a winner.

Time 5h5m

Yield Makes 16 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 8

8 oblong vanilla creme-filled sandwich cookies, finely crushed (about 1 cup)
1/4 cup (1/2 stick) butter, melted
4 pkg. (8 oz. each) PHILADELPHIA Cream Cheese, softened
1/2 cup sugar
3 pkg. (4 oz. each) BAKER'S White Chocolate, broken into pieces, melted and slightly cooled
1 tsp. vanilla
4 eggs
3 Tbsp. strawberry preserves

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350°F. Mix crushed cookies and butter; press firmly onto bottom of 9-inch springform pan. Bake 10 minutes.
  • Beat cream cheese in large bowl with electric mixer on medium speed until creamy. Add sugar, chocolate and vanilla; mix well. Add eggs, 1 at a time, mixing on low speed after each addition just until blended. Pour over crust. Drop small spoonfuls of preserves over batter; swirl with knife several times for marble effect.
  • Bake 50 to 55 minutes or until center is almost set. Run knife around rim of pan to loosen cake; cool before removing rim of pan. Refrigerate 4 hours or overnight. Store leftover cheesecake in refrigerator.
